Manchester City star Gabriel Jesus has a better Premier League strike rate than Ruud van Nistelrooy, Luis Suarez and Robin van Persie.
However, the Brazilian international has to fight every day to just get a chance to play in the starting line-up.
Jesus’ 30 Premier League goals average out at roughly one every 126 minutes, one of the top five records in the competition’s history.
Only Mo Salah (124 mins), Thierry Henry (122 mins),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ang (119 mins), Harry Kane (118 mins) and, of course, Aguero (108 mins) boast deadlier records than the 22-year-old.
